Here’s a list of 5 Low-Cal Beers, That People Actually Love Mostly
1. Bud Select 55

Calories: 55
Alcohol by Volume (ABV): 2.4%
Carbs: 1.8g
A 55-calorie beer looks appealing at first glance, but fewer calories mean lower alcohol content and very little flavor. A regular Budweiser Select has a higher ABV at 4.3% and still comes in under 100 calories (99 calories per 12oz). Although Budweiser Select is higher in carbs (3.1g), if you’re drinking to unwind, it’s worth the splurge.
*all data is based on one 12-oz serving (about one can)
2. Miller Genuine Draft “64”

Calories: 64
ABV: 2.8%
Carbs: 2.4g
MGD 64 brews a summer version of the light beer, MGD 64 lemonade, with the same calorie count. It’s perfect for those who haven’t quite acquired a taste for beer– but be aware of gimmicks. The “natural lemon sweetener” is mixed with sucralose, an artificial sweetener. If you can’t stand to substitute your sugar for Splenda, then you may not enjoy this summer drink. The limited-edition beer is only available until Labor Day, so try not to get too attached.
3. Busch Light

Calories: 95
ABV: 4.1%
Carbs: 3.2g
Regular Busch has a whopping three times more carbs than Busch Light without much of an ABV edge (Busch is 4.6% ABV). As far as we’re concerned, Busch Light is an easy win!
4. Corona Light

Calories: 109
ABV: 4.5%
Carbs: 5g
Nothing says summer like an ice-cold Corona. Save calories and drink the light version, then add lemon or limes to flavor. This Mexico-brewed beer is perfect for fiestas!
5. Guinness Draught

Calories: 126
ABV: 4.0%
Carbs: 9.9g
Don’t let the dark color fool you. This Irish stout beer is one of the lightest of its kind. Plus, it’s packed with rich, roasted coffee-like flavor. Worried about the 9.9g carbs? Consider skipping your morning coffee and splurge for a cold Irish beer at night instead.
